Let's talk about a Christian school in Florida that believes autism awareness is demonic.
Matt Baker, Lead Pastor of Trinity Christian Academy in Lake Worth, Florida, cancelled Autism Awareness Week activities, saying that such activities are "idolatry and demonic." BTW, while private schools in Florida like the one Matt works for are eligible to receive up to $8K per year per school voucher, they are not legally obligated to provide special education services to pupils. THIS is why I oppose school vouchers.
